Output d265f70327f37905905f6bfbb79b0be8cd5cc8d8f41b86fda9d617d1e4da545e:1

value
1659614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c18bd4c6022152912cd1d313c12a15d83fff445f OP_EQUAL
address
3KLPrCsDrQBCU9tETjmhBn4j3811J97xn2
transaction
d265f70327f37905905f6bfbb79b0be8cd5cc8d8f41b86fda9d617d1e4da545e
spent
true